Your collection deserves better than a spreadsheet

Most collectors track their pairs in spreadsheets, notes apps, or not at all. You lose track of what you paid, what it's worth now, and what you even own.

ARCHIV was built to fix that — a dedicated, clean home for every pair you own. Log it once and it's documented forever: photos, purchase price, market value, condition, everything.

Document every pair

Add sneakers by searching, scanning a barcode, or entering manually. Attach photos, size, colourway, condition, purchase date and price — all in one place.

03

Your public archive

Every account gets a public page at archivapp.com/u/you. Share it anywhere — let people browse your collection without giving them access to your account.

04

Sold pieces archive

Mark pairs as sold and keep them in your history. Know exactly what you've flipped, what you made, and when.

05

Export to Excel or PDF

Export your full collection to a formatted Excel spreadsheet or PDF with photos, prices, and all details. Your data is always yours.
